1. 找到php-fpm的官方网站:前往php官方网站(https://www.php.net/downloads.php),进入PHP的下载页面。 2. 选择合适的PHP版本:根据你的需求选择合适的PHP版本。通常建议选择最新的稳定版本。 3. 选择操作系统:在下载页面上,你可以看到区分各种操作系统的下载链接。选择与你的操作系统相对应的链接,比如Windows、Lin...
centos安装php php-fpm 1、下载php源码包 http://www.php.net/downloads.php 2 、安装php tar -xvf php-5.5.13.tar.bz2 cd php-5.5.13 ./configure --prefix=/usr/local/php --with-config-file-path=/etc --enable-inline-optimization --disable-debug --disable-rpath --enable-shared --enable-o...
从www.php.net官方网站下载PHP源码包,这里下载的是稳定版php-5.2.13.tar.gz。 从http://php-fpm.org/downloads/下载对应的PHP-FPM源码包,这里下载的是php-5.2.13-fpm-0.5.13.diff.gz。 需要注意,在下载软件包版本时,尽量使PHP和PHP-FPM版本一致,如果版本之间相差太大,可能会出现兼容的问题。 2.配置安装...
centos安装php php-fpm 1、下载php源码包 http://www.php.net/downloads.php 2 、安装php tar -xvf php-5.5.13.tar.bz2 cd php-5.5.13 ./configure --prefix=/usr/local/php --with-config-file-path=/etc --enable-inline-optimization --disable-debug --disable-rpath --enable-shared --enable-o...
我有一个 CSV 下载,使用 Docker、Nginx 和 PHP-FPM,一切运行良好,直到下载变得更大然后 2-3 MB。生成的 CSV 文件存在于 php 容器中(在我的 tmp 目录 /var/www/symfony/var/tmp/... 看起来不错),但 Nginx 无法为它们提供服务。Nginx 错误日志显示了这一点2019/05/09 12:09:29 [crit] 7#7: *747...
nginx/php-fpm 访问php文件直接下载而不运行,遇到这种问题,首先确认你web服务器配置中的.PHP是不是被指定给FastCGIserver处理:如已配置,那么可能是由于fastcgi_script_name访问脚本路径不正确引起的。尤其是带有子目录的情况,比如对于Yii框架而言,路径通常是project/w
1、下载php wget http://us.php.net/get/php-5.3.21.tar.bz2/from/cn2.php.net/mirror 2、 解压 tar -jxvf php-5.3.21.tar.bz2 cd php-5.3.21 3、查看编译参数并编译 yum install libxml2-devel libxml2 -y #安装依赖包 ./configure --help|grep fpm ...
原来在下载大文件时,文件大小超过配置的proxy_temp_file_write_size值时,nginx会将文件写入到临时目录下,如果该目录没有权限,就写不了,那下载只能下载缓冲区的内容了。 核实/usr/local/nginx/fastcgi_temp/目录的权限分组,并不在nginx运行账号组下,即然知道了问题原因,那就好办了。给予写权限,或者将目录改为nginx...
从php.net下载:php-5.2.10.tar.gz 从PHP-FPM官网下载:php-5.2.10-fpm-0.5.13.diff.gz 注意两个版本尽量相同(不相同可能出错,我自己没试过)。 b. 解压缩打补丁 $tar xzvf php-5.2.10.tar.gz $gzip -cd php-5.2.10-fpm-0.5.13.diff.gz | patch -d php-5.2.10 -p1 ...
location ~ \.php$ { fastcgi_pass 0.0.0.0:9000; fastcgi_index index.php; fastcgi_param SCRIPT_FILENAME $document_root/index.php; include fastcgi_params; break; } location / { rewrite ^/ /index.php break; } 这样设置 访问php页面会直接下载php文件 但是不重定向 location / { index index.php...